31,555,920 is a composite number, even.
31,555,920 (thirty-one million five hundred fifty-five thousand nine hundred twenty) is an even 8-digit number. It is a composite number with 80 divisors, and factors as 2⁴ × 3 × 5 × 11 × 11,953. Its proper divisors sum to 75,169,392, more than the number itself, making it an abundant number. Written other ways, in hexadecimal, 0x1E18150.
